Current Favourite Perfume – Soap & Glory Eau De Soap & Glory


I’ve mentioned it time and time again through my blog, I love Soap & Glory. I love their cute packaging, I love how affordable their products are, and most of all, I love their scent. Which is why when I saw this perfume a couple of months ago in Boots, I quickly snapped it up. Back in December I mentioned about my perfume love, Marc Jacobs Lola. But as its only a 30ml and has a rather large price tag, I’ve been trying not to use it as much as I want it to last. So when I saw that this Soap & Glory one was only around the £15 mark for 50ml, I couldn’t resist. The bottle is nothing amazing, its more of a simple design compared to other Soap & Glory designs. The smell however, is amazing. I’m no scent expert, but from Googleing the prefume it’s been described with fragrence notes of ‘Citrus, Bergamot, Mandarin, Jasmin, Musks, Sandalwood, Vanilla, and Amber’. All I can really describe it as is a ‘typical fresh Soap & Glory scent’ – yeah I’m really bad at describing this stuff. I’ve been wearing this nearly everyday since I’ve bought it, and it lasts amazing well, I’m only 1/4 through the stuff.
